What causes back pain?
It goes without saying that lower back pain can be found in people who don’t exercise and don’t eat properly, which leads to obesity. Excess weight puts an extreme demand on joints and muscles resulting in damaging strain that leads to lower back pain. There is a direct correlation between undeveloped stomach muscles and back pain. Without strong stomach muscles undo pressure is put upon the spine which in turn causes back pain.
Bad posture is another reason for back pain. Your bad posture may be caused by a lifetime habit of slouching or it could be caused by fatigue, (One of the best ways to fight fatigue to get into better shape!)

Walking to help with back pain
Walking is beneficial for so many reasons including relieving back pain. Just remember that posture is very important when walking. Get in the habit of not slouching, stand up straight, and keep your chin up and your eyes looking forward.
